A ground-breaking book on management which teaches simple, yet highly effective techniques to help in becoming an efficient manager, The One Minute Manager: Increase Productivity, Profits And Your Own Prosperity is a bestselling book by Ken Blanchard and Spencer Johnson.

Summary Of The Book

The brief narrative ofThe One Minute Manager: Increase Productivity, Profits And Your Own Prosperitydemonstrates three simple, albeit pragmatic, techniques that can be used as very effective management tools, such as One Minute Goals, One Minute Reprimands and One Minute Praisings.

One Minute Goals applies to meetings between an employer and an employee - the book stresses on the fact that meeting of this nature must be brief, to-the-point, and unambiguous, leaving no room for confusion-borne errors.

One Minute Reprimands refers to the fact that all aberrations must be reprimanded effectively and immediately, followed by a reassurance that the rebuke was not personal, but was for the employee’s performance instead. The last secret technique is the One Minute Appraisal, which means praising an employee for any job well-executed, or any well-made decision, laying emphasis on the reason behind the praise.

The One Minute Manager: Increase Productivity, Profits And Your Own Prosperityalso uses excerpts and examples from several studies in the field of behavioral science and medicine that point towards the validity of the aforementioned techniques. These tried-and-tested steps can lead to increased productivity, personal happiness and job satisfaction and have been followed by innumerable businesses and Fortune 500 companies for over twenty years.

Over 13 million copies of this international bestseller have sold till date, and it has been translated into 37 languages, making it one of the most popular books in the field of management.

About The Authors

Kenneth Hartley Blanchard, born in New Jersey in 1939, is an American author, specializing in the field and study of management.

He has authored over thirty books, likeLeadership and the One Minute Manager: Increasing Effectiveness Through Situational Leadership, Gung Ho! Turn On the People in Any Organization, and Raving Fans: A Revolutionary Approach To Customer Service.

Blanchard procured a Bachelor’s degree in government and philosophy at Cornell University in 1961, a Master’s degree in counseling and sociology from Colgate University in 1963, and a doctorate from Cornell University in 1967. He currently works in the capacity of a Chief Spiritual Officer for a management training and consulting company that him and his wife co-founded The Ken Blanchard Companies. He is also a trustee and visiting Professor at Cornell University School of Hotel Administration.

Spencer Johnson, born in South Dakota in 1940, is an American author, consultant and motivational speaker.

Johnson has writtenWho Moved My Cheese?: An Amazing Way to Deal with Change in Your Work and in Your Life, and "Yes" or "No": The Guide to Better Decisions.

Johnson procured his Bachelor’s degree in psychology from the University of Southern California in 1963, and a Doctor of Medicine (M.D.) from the Royal College of Surgeons in Ireland. He has served as a Medical Director, a Consultant, a Research Physician and an Advisor for varied companies in the past, and is now the chairman of Spencer Johnson Partners. Spencer Johnson’s books have been translated to over forty seven languages, and many of them have been international bestsellers.

The Power Of Positive Thinking is written on the basis of the author's concern for the struggle, pain and difficulty of human existence. It equips the reader with the tools and techniques required for them to cultivate peace of mind, which in turn leads to a constructive way of living both personally and socially. It teaches the readers the art of thinking positively, which would help them in overcoming failure and accomplishing the many goals set by them in life.

The techniques suggested by the author in The Power Of Positive Thinking are aimed at assuring the readers to not get defeated by anything in their lives. They are also targeted at helping them attain improved health, peace of mind and an abundant flow of energy. The author claims that he is witness to a number of people who have put the simple procedures listed in the book to use in their lives and have benefitted tremendously due to those steps. He further goes on to say that obstacles in one's life can come in the way of a person's well-being and happiness, only if they are willing to let that happen. The book promises to teach the reader how to avoid this.

The purpose of The Power Of Positive Thinking is a straightforward one, to help its reader achieve a victorious life. The book is organized in a very simple, logical and easy to understand manner, and presents to the readers a practical method that would help them lead the kind of life they desire. The techniques listed in the book can be used by the reader to makes changes to the circumstances they currently live in, that would eventually lead to improved relations with other people and becoming well-liked by others. Mastering the principles outlined in the book can help the reader in discovering a new sense of well-being and improving their overall health.

Made To Stick: Why Some Ideas Take Hold And Others Come Unstuck is a book that promises to change the reader's way of communicating ideas. The authors present to readers the key principles of winning ideas and ways by which they can be used to make their messages stick.

Summary Of The Book

Isn't it a wonder that urban legends, bogus health scares and conspiracy theories float around with the least effort amongst people while important path-breaking ideas by businessmen, politicians, teachers, journalists and others find it so hard to be heard or "stick"? The authors Chip and Dan, over a 10 year period of study, have discovered the answer to this question and what makes certain ideas stick in a person's mind while others slip away into oblivion.

In Made To Stick: Why Some Ideas Take Hold And Others Come Unstuck, the authors, in an entertaining but informative way give the readers a fascinating insight into an important area of human behaviour that goes onto show how sticky messages derive their power from a set of six traits. It also offers tips on the use of strategies like the 'Velcro Theory of Memory' and 'curiosity gaps' in order to put across their ideas effectively, thereby ensuring a high recall value. By citing instances like that of a clever journalist who got thousands of spectators to watch a football match by just showing them the outside of a stadium, of certain movie executives who were convinced to invest huge amounts of money in movies like Alien and Speed on the basis of little information and how an elementary-school teacher was able to prevent racial prejudice using simulation, the authors speak of practical strategies to come up with winning ideas.

Made To Stick: Why Some Ideas Take Hold And Others Come Unstuck was a Business Week and New York Times bestseller. Canada’s Globe And Mail newspaper named it #1 on the Top 10 Business Books of 2007. Since its publication in 2007, it has gained widespread popularity among managers, teachers, ministers, marketers and entrepreneurs, and has been translated into 29 languages including Arabic, Croatian, Dutch and Bulgarian.
